Transaction 580531076af10855b548ca4269ada74fc7a8ffd51168d5371440af92f0166dca

1 Input
2 Outputs
  • 580531076af10855b548ca4269ada74fc7a8ffd51168d5371440af92f0166dca:0
  • value  19065268
    address  3KQ8hmMwB9LccZfssVEdaoRHVjgEa6uW1L
  • 580531076af10855b548ca4269ada74fc7a8ffd51168d5371440af92f0166dca:1
  • value  3445652
    address  38k4KLK9vVLUruZq3GvFBrD9QdvRmD9ALB